Maximizing Storage with Built-in Cabinets

Integrating built-in cabinets into your hall's design can greatly improve your storage solutions while ensuring a chic look. Below are several styles to consider when using tools like Homestyler:

Opting for floor-to-ceiling cabinets is an excellent way to utilize vertical space effectively. These cabinets offer generous storage for books, decorative pieces, and seasonal items. Light-colored finishes can help create a sense of openness.

Selecting the right materials for your built-in cabinets is essential for both durability and style. Options such as plywood or engineered wood are favored for their longevity and ease of upkeep.

If you're aiming for a light and spacious ambiance, floating cabinets can be an ideal solution. They not only free up floor space but also serve as stylish display units or additional storage.

Placing floating cabinets cleverly above seating areas or against walls can help make the most of your space without creating a cramped atmosphere.

For those who require a compact workspace in their hall, hidden desk cabinets can provide a functional solution. These versatile pieces can be discreetly stored away when not in use, maintaining the room's aesthetic.

It’s vital to consider the advantages of multi-functional built-ins, such as efficient use of space and increased functionality, against potential downsides like limited design flexibility.
